Career path

Career Role (Contract Risk Evaluation) Description
Senior Contract Risk Manager Leads risk assessment, mitigation strategies, and contract negotiation for high-value projects. Extensive experience in risk evaluation is essential.
Contract Risk Analyst Analyzes contracts for potential risks, develops mitigation plans, and monitors project performance. Requires strong analytical and risk management skills.
Legal Counsel (Contracts) Provides legal expertise on contract drafting, review and negotiation, incorporating risk management principles. Strong knowledge of contract law and risk assessment is crucial.
Procurement Specialist (Risk Management) Manages the procurement process, integrating risk evaluation at each stage to ensure cost-effective and low-risk contracts. Proficient in sourcing and risk assessment methods.
